Teaching Assistant SEND Apprenticeship - Gilmour Primary School
£14.56k per annumSummary
The role will involve working collaboratively with teachers as part of a professional team to support teaching and learning. It will include providing specialist assistance to pupils who require additional support to overcome barriers to learning, as well as supporting other staff under the supervision of the classroom teacher.

What you'll do at work
Responsibilities:
- Implement planned learning activities and teaching programmes as agreed with the teacher.
- Adapt learning activities in response to pupils’ needs to ensure effective learning outcomes.
- Contribute to the planning and evaluation of learning activities, providing feedback on pupil progress and behaviour.
- Support the monitoring, assessment, and recording of pupil progress and activities.
- Provide feedback to pupils on their attainment and progress under the guidance of the teacher.
- Support learning by preparing and providing resources for lessons and activities as directed by the teacher.
- Liaise with other staff and share relevant information about pupils when appropriate.
- Understand and support pupils with special educational needs.
- Assist in supporting volunteers and other learning support staff within the classroom.
Experience and skills required include:
- High levels of literacy, numeracy and computer skills (Will have GCSE grade C and above
(Or equivalent) English and Maths. - Excellent organisational and time-management skills
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
- The ability to maintain confidentiality
- The ability to work as part of a team and on own initiative
- A positive attitude, demonstrating flexibility and good-humour

What you'll learn
Course contents- Apply strategies to support and encourage the development of independent learners.
- Adapt communication strategies for the audience and context.
- Apply behaviour management strategies in line with organisational policy.
- Adapt resources to support all learners.
- Communicate with teachers to ensure clarity of the TA’s role.
- Apply teaching strategies to deliver learning activities or interventions.
- Build relationships with learners, teachers, other professionals and stakeholders.
- Comply with legislation, guidance, and procedures for Prevent, safeguarding and health & safety.
- Support the well-being and mental health of learners.
- Observe, record, and report on learners in line with organisational procedures.
- Apply methods of formative assessment.
- Use up to date technology safely, to support learning.
- Encourage safe use of technology by learners.
- Adapt teaching strategies to support all learners (for example, scaffolding, open questioning).
- Identify and respond to pastoral and academic behaviours in learners.
- Provide feedback to learners.
